View Full Version : sony v1u with vegas HD 24pA Dave Morgan August 2nd, 2007, 01:33 PM does any one use a sony v1u with vegas, shooting 24pa HD. is there a preset to use the 24pa HD? thanks Chris Mallam August 7th, 2007, 12:57 PM >does any one use a sony v1u with vegas, shooting 24pa HD. >is there a preset to use the 24pa HD? i do this and it works well. Vegas detects the 24pa on capture, there is no preset for this. i was using Cineform, but when i lost my raid with the Cineform intermediates on it, time was ripe for a change. With raw M2T files on the timeline i get full rate playback (24p). With Cineform i was only getting 14 or 15 fps. Jerry Wiese August 14th, 2007, 11:43 AM I used 24pA for the first time this summer in Vegas 7, and it works great. I used to render my 1080-60i HDV to 24p for the film look. But the rendering took a long time. I found the rendering times much faster when doing the same thing from 24pA. Makes sense. |
